Press Release

American Embassy Supports Education in Mauritania
Through Donation of School Kits and Books

Dennis Hankins, Chargé d'Affaires of the Embassy of the United States in Mauritania presided today in Kiffa at a ceremony to distribute 1000 bookbags and school supplies to students of the primary school of El Varough and the high school of Kiffa. In addition, books in Arabic, French and English on various topics were given to the schools’ libraries.

The ceremony marked the continuation of a campaign to distribute books and educational kits to schools throughout Mauritania.  It comes within the framework of a major effort  to combat illiteracy that the Embassy began on September 8, 2006, and which has allowed other schools across the country to receive similar donations. 

Kiffa, October 25, 2007
